Itinerary #2: Andean Adventure

Nazca Lines giant ancient line art drawn in the Peruvian desert
Fly over the pre-Columbian Nazca lines inscribed in the Peruvian desert.
  Overview Activity Overnight
Day 1 Explore Cusco's ancient Incan ruins and colonial architecture Arrival and exploration Cusco
Day 2 Discover local Cusqueñan cuisine through a market tour and cooking class Market exploration Cusco
Day 3 Journey to Puno and witness the floating islands of Lake Titicaca Transfer and boat ride Puno
Day 4 Travel to Arequipa and admire its stunning white volcanic stone buildings City sightseeing Arequipa
Day 5 Venture into the Colca Canyon on a scenic day trip from Arequipa Exploration Arequipa
Day 6 Depart for Nazca and marvel at the mysterious Nazca Lines from a viewing platform Exploration Nazca
Day 7 Arrive in Ica and sample renowned Peruvian wines and piscos Wine tasting tour Ica
Day 8 Experience thrilling sandboarding and dune buggy rides in Huacachina oasis Outdoor activity Huacachina
Day 9 Head to Paracas and relax on its beautiful beaches Beach relaxation Paracas
Day 10 Cruise to the Ballestas Islands and observe diverse marine wildlife Cruising and wildlife spotting Paracas
Day 11 Reach Lima and dive into its world-famous culinary scene Culinary experience Lima
Day 12 Cycle through Lima's historic districts, experiencing the city like a local Cycling and departure  

Starting in Cusco, explore cobblestone streets, vibrant markets, and colonial architecture. Then, visit Lake Titicaca to see the floating Uros islands and experience indigenous culture. In Arequipa, marvel at the 'White City,' where gleaming colonial buildings hewn from sillar volcanic stone stand in stark contrast to the looming volcanoes on the horizon. Venture into the breathtaking depths of Colca Canyon, where Andean condors soar on thermal currents above terraced hillsides that have been cultivated for millennia. Feel the thrill of discovery as you gaze upon the enigmatic Nazca Lines, their animal and geometric shapes etched into the desert floor, defying easy explanation. In Inca, let your palate explore the nuances of Peru's burgeoning wine industry and the fiery kick of pisco. Experience an adrenaline rush as you sandboard down towering dunes and race across the desert in dune buggies around the surreal oasis of Huacachina. Finally, cruise to the Ballestas Islands, a marine sanctuary teeming with sea lions, penguins, and a cacophony of seabirds, offering a fitting finale to your Peruvian adventure.

Itinerary #4: Peru’s Ancient Wonders

Sacsayhuaman fortress, a Unesco World Heritage Site.
Visit the Sacsayhuaman Fortress, a Unesco World Heritage Site showcasing impressive Inca stonework and stunning views of Cusco.
Machu Picchu ruins with tourists with dramatic clouds.
Hiking the Inca trail, you will reach the ultimate tourist attraction of Peru which is the majestic Machu Picchu.
  Overview Activity Overnight
Day 1 Explore Lima's colonial center and visit artist Victor Delfin's home. Arrival and exploration Lima
Day 2 Journey to the Sacred Valley and discover local markets. Market exploration Sacred valley
Day 3 Experience a traditional Pachamanca feast in the Sacred Valley. Culinary experience Sacred valley
Day 4 Ascend to Machu Picchu by scenic train ride. Train ride Sacred valley
Day 5 Uncover the mysteries of Machu Picchu with a local expert. Exploration Sacred valley
Day 6 Return to Cusco and enjoy a relaxing day at leisure. Leisure day Cusco
Day 7 Tour Cusco's historic sites, including the Sacsayhuaman fortress. Historical exploration Cusco
Day 8 Travel to Puno on the shores of Lake Titicaca. Cruise tour Puno
Day 9 Sail to the floating islands of Uros on Lake Titicaca. Island exploration Puno
Day 10 Meet Indigenous communities on Amantani Island. Local interaction Puno
Day 11 Take a trip back to Lima and take a food tour. Food tour Lima
Day 12 Depart Lima. Departure  

Explore vibrant Lima, visiting the historic colonial center and local artist studios. Journey to the Sacred Valley, delving into ancient Inca culture and enjoying a traditional Pachamanca feast. Marvel at Machu Picchu's architectural ingenuity. In Cusco, walk cobblestone streets lined with Inca walls and colonial buildings. Visit the Sacsayhuaman fortress. n Cusco, walk cobblestone streets where Inca walls still stand proud, supporting colonial mansions and ornate churches. Ascend to the imposing Sacsayhuaman fortress, marveling at the precise stonework that has withstood centuries. Your journey culminates at Lake Titicaca, where the sapphire waters touch the sky. Sail to the surreal floating islands of Uros, constructed entirely of buoyant totora reeds, then spend a night on Amantani Island, where you'll be welcomed into the homes of indigenous families, sharing meals and traditions unchanged for generations.
